Christmas: The Pre-Reindeer Era

Christmas: The Pre-Reindeer Era was a piece commisioned as a holiday gift.

The automaton depicts Santa making deliveries in that legendary time before he acquired the famous flying reindeer. Poor Father Christmas must do the flying himself -- arms flapping and eyes squinting in the cold wind -- with his bag of toys in tow.

The scene is tinted with a light metalic blue to create the effect of a frosty, moonlit Christmas Eve. The piece features a detailed house and landscape over which Santa Clause flies. The roof of the house was covered with individual miniature wooden shingles. The bag is made of balsa wood to reduce weight. The internal mechanism employs a scotch yoke. Santa is mounted upon a blacked brass piston assembly.


Now in a private collection

Flying Santa Automaton Details

  • 50 cm X 40 cm X 30 cm
  • Basswood, balsa, brass
  • Engraved brass title plaque
  • Detailed 3-Dimensional wooden landscape
  • Peronalized mailbox


  • Christmas: The Pre-Reindeer Era, 2003, Dug North
